1.修改分割符号,在控制台输入时常常因为输入分号而执行语句,在写触发器时经常会在触发器中写入分号,这时我们可以修改分隔符,让控制台不要再见到分号就执行sql语句
delimiter $$
2.创建函数名称
create trigger '触发器名称'
3.
after ...之后触发
before ...之前触发
insert 插入时被触发
update 修改时被触发
delete 删除时触发
4. fro each row 声明每次添加信息后触发
5.begin --开始触发代码
-- 在此处写入触发器被触发时运行的sql语句
end -- 结束触发器
实践
delimiter $$ -- 修改分割符号
create trigger 'into' -- 声明触发器,以及名称
after insert on 'student' -- 当插入数据到student表时触发
for each row -- 每次添加语句时都执行触发器
begin -- 开始执行代码块
-- 这里写出控制语句
end; -- 结束执行
$$
delimiter ;